Eversion versus conventional carotid endarterectomy: A retrospective cohort study.

The eversion carotid endarterectomy (E-CEA) technique offers similar safety and effectiveness to conventional carotid endarterectomy (C-CEA). E-CEA demonstrates significant advantages in reduced operation and cross-clamp times, and eliminates the need for patching.

Background:
- Carotid endarterectomy (CEA) is a crucial procedure for stroke prevention.
- Evaluating novel surgical techniques like eversion CEA (E-CEA) is vital for optimizing patient outcomes and safety.
- Conventional CEA (C-CEA) involves specific steps that may be improved upon.
Purpose of the Study:
- To compare the effectiveness and safety of the eversion carotid endarterectomy (E-CEA) technique versus the conventional carotid endarterectomy (C-CEA) technique.
- To assess differences in surgical outcomes, including operation time, cross-clamp time, and complication rates.
- To determine if E-CEA is a safe and effective alternative to C-CEA.
Main Methods:
- Retrospective study of 207 patients undergoing isolated carotid endarterectomy between 2015 and 2024.
- Comparison of E-CEA and C-CEA techniques.
- Evaluation of patch utilization, cross-clamp time, operation time, stroke, mortality, myocardial infarction, and nerve injury rates.
Main Results:
- Perioperative cross-clamp and operation times were significantly shorter in the E-CEA group.
- No patch utilization was required in the E-CEA group, reducing procedure time and avoiding an additional incision.
- E-CEA showed similar rates of stroke, mortality, myocardial infarction, and local nerve injury compared to C-CEA.
Conclusions:
- Eversion carotid endarterectomy (E-CEA) is a safe and effective alternative to conventional carotid endarterectomy (C-CEA).
- E-CEA offers statistically significant advantages in reduced operation and cross-clamp times, and eliminates the need for patching.
- Further randomized prospective studies with larger cohorts are recommended for more definitive conclusions.
